Exam Prefix | 312-50 (ECC Exam), 312-50 (VUE) |
Exam Title | Certified Ethical Hacker (ANSI) |
Exam Type | Multiple-choice |
Application Cost | USD 100 |
Total Questions | 125 |
Exam Duration | 4 Hours |
Passing Score | 60% to 85% |
Languages | English |

Exam Title | Certified Ethical Hacker (Practical) |
Number of Practical Challenges | 20 |
Test Format | iLabs Cyber Range |
Duration | 6 Hours |
Availability | Aspen-iLabs |
Passing Score | 70% |
